Why Should Makeup Tutorial Creators Embrace the Listicle Video Format?
The beauty community on YouTube is vibrant and competitive. To stand out in 2026, makeup tutorial creators need to be strategic about their content format. The listicle, or list-based video, offers a powerful way to structure content, capture attention, and boost engagement. Why? Because they’re inherently easy to digest, promise value upfront, and tap into our natural inclination to seek out organized information. Think "5 Ways to Make Your Eyes Look Bigger," "10 Must-Have Products for a Flawless Base," or "3 Common Makeup Mistakes and How to Fix Them."
Listicles provide a clear framework, making it easier for viewers to understand the video's purpose and stick around to the end. In a world of ever-decreasing attention spans, this is crucial. Data from YouTube analytics in 2025 showed that videos with a clearly defined structure, like listicles, enjoyed an average watch time increase of 18% compared to less structured tutorials. This translates directly to better search rankings and more recommendations.
Furthermore, listicles are versatile. You can adapt them to almost any makeup-related topic, from beginner basics to advanced techniques, product reviews to trend breakdowns. The flexibility of the format makes it a valuable tool for any makeup tutorial creator looking to grow their channel.
What Elements Make a Listicle Makeup Tutorial Video Successful?
Creating a successful listicle makeup tutorial requires more than just slapping together a few points. It needs careful planning and execution. Here are the core elements:
- A Compelling Hook: The first few seconds are critical. You need to grab viewers' attention immediately and clearly communicate the value of the video.
- Clear and Concise Points: Each item on your list should be easily understandable and directly related to the overall topic.
- Visual Appeal: Makeup tutorials are inherently visual. Use high-quality footage, close-ups, and clear demonstrations. Don’t skimp on lighting! Think about how you could incorporate more b-roll and dynamic angles to keep viewers engaged.
- Actionable Advice: Your list should provide practical tips and techniques that viewers can easily implement. Avoid vague generalizations.
- Engaging Personality: Let your personality shine through! Viewers connect with authentic creators. Don’t be afraid to be yourself, inject humor where appropriate, and interact with your audience in the comments.
- Strong Call to Action: Encourage viewers to subscribe, like the video, leave a comment, or check out other videos on your channel.
For example, let's say you're creating a video titled "5 Budget-Friendly Makeup Brushes You Need." A weak hook would be, "Hey guys, today I'm going to talk about some makeup brushes." A strong hook would be, "Tired of spending a fortune on makeup brushes? I'm sharing my top 5 affordable finds that perform just as well as high-end brands! Watch until the end to see my absolute favorite, which is only $8!"
How Can You Choose the Right Topics for Your Listicle Videos?
Topic selection is paramount. You need to choose topics that are both relevant to your audience and have the potential to attract new viewers. Here are some strategies for finding winning listicle topics:
- Keyword Research: Use tools like Google Keyword Planner, TubeBuddy, or VidIQ to identify popular search terms related to makeup tutorials. For example, "contouring for beginners," "smoky eye tutorial," or "natural makeup look."
- Trend Spotting: Stay up-to-date on the latest makeup trends by following beauty influencers, reading beauty blogs and magazines, and monitoring social media platforms like TikTok and Instagram. In 2026, expect to see trends around sustainable beauty, personalized makeup (think AI-powered shade matching), and metaverse-inspired looks.
- Audience Analysis: Pay attention to the questions and requests you receive from your viewers in the comments section and on social media. What are they struggling with? What are they curious about?
- Competitor Analysis: See what topics are performing well for other makeup tutorial creators in your niche. Don't copy their content, but use it as inspiration to come up with your own unique ideas.
- Evergreen Content: Focus on topics that remain relevant over time, such as basic makeup techniques, product reviews of classic items, or tips for different skin types. These videos will continue to attract views long after they're published.
For example, instead of a broad topic like "Makeup Tips," consider a more specific listicle like "7 Common Foundation Mistakes and How to Avoid Them" or "5 Easy Ways to Make Your Eyes Look More Awake." Specificity and targeting a pain point is key!
What are Some Effective Listicle Formats for Makeup Tutorials?
The beauty of listicles lies in their adaptability. Here are some popular formats that work well for makeup tutorials:
- "X Products You Need": Focus on essential makeup products for specific looks or skin types. (e.g., "5 Products You Need for a Perfect No-Makeup Makeup Look")
- "X Tips and Tricks": Share helpful makeup tips and techniques. (e.g., "7 Genius Makeup Hacks You Need to Know")
- "X Common Mistakes to Avoid": Address common makeup mistakes and offer solutions. (e.g., "3 Common Mascara Mistakes Ruining Your Lashes")
- "X Ways to Achieve a Specific Look": Break down the steps for creating a popular makeup look. (e.g., "5 Ways to Achieve a Flawless Winged Eyeliner")
- "X Budget-Friendly Alternatives to High-End Products": Offer affordable alternatives to expensive makeup products. (e.g., "3 Drugstore Dupes for Your Favorite High-End Foundation")
- "X Makeup Trends to Try (or Avoid)": Discuss current makeup trends and offer your opinion. (e.g., "5 Makeup Trends That Will Dominate 2026")
- "X Products for [Specific Skin Type/Concern]": Cater to specific skin types or concerns. (e.g., "5 Products for Oily, Acne-Prone Skin")
Remember to tailor the format to your specific audience and the type of content you create. Don't be afraid to experiment and see what resonates best with your viewers.
How Can You Structure a Compelling Listicle Video?
Here’s a step-by-step guide to creating a compelling listicle video for makeup tutorials:
- Plan Your Content: Brainstorm your topic, research your points, and create a detailed outline.
- Write a Captivating Script: Craft a script that is both informative and engaging. Consider using a conversational tone and injecting your personality.
- Film High-Quality Footage: Ensure your lighting is good, your camera is stable, and your makeup looks flawless.
- Edit Your Video Professionally: Use editing software to cut out unnecessary footage, add transitions, and incorporate text overlays and graphics.
- Create an Eye-Catching Thumbnail: Design a thumbnail that is visually appealing and accurately represents the content of your video. Thumbnails are crucial for click-through rates!
- Write a Compelling Title and Description: Use keywords to optimize your video for search and provide viewers with a clear understanding of what the video is about.
- Promote Your Video: Share your video on social media and other platforms to reach a wider audience.
- Engage with Your Audience: Respond to comments and questions from viewers to build a community around your channel.
Following these steps will significantly increase your chances of creating a successful listicle makeup tutorial video. Don't be afraid to experiment with different techniques and find what works best for you.
